tvm
Public Member Functions | List of all members
tvm::tirx::SwizzleLayout Class Reference

#include <layout.h>

Inheritance diagram for tvm::tirx::SwizzleLayout:
Collaboration diagram for tvm::tirx::SwizzleLayout:

Public Member Functions

 SwizzleLayout (int per_element, int swizzle_len, int atom_len, bool swizzle_inner)
 
 TVM_FFI_DEFINE_OBJECT_REF_METHODS_NULLABLE (SwizzleLayout, Layout, SwizzleLayoutNode)
 
 TVM_DEFINE_OBJECT_REF_COW_METHOD (SwizzleLayoutNode)
 
- Public Member Functions inherited from tvm::tirx::Layout
 TVM_FFI_DEFINE_OBJECT_REF_METHODS_NULLABLE (Layout, ffi::ObjectRef, LayoutNode)
 

Constructor & Destructor Documentation

◆ SwizzleLayout()

tvm::tirx::SwizzleLayout::SwizzleLayout ( int  per_element,
int  swizzle_len,
int  atom_len,
bool  swizzle_inner 
)
explicit

Member Function Documentation

◆ TVM_DEFINE_OBJECT_REF_COW_METHOD()

tvm::tirx::SwizzleLayout::TVM_DEFINE_OBJECT_REF_COW_METHOD ( SwizzleLayoutNode  )

◆ TVM_FFI_DEFINE_OBJECT_REF_METHODS_NULLABLE()

tvm::tirx::SwizzleLayout::TVM_FFI_DEFINE_OBJECT_REF_METHODS_NULLABLE ( SwizzleLayout  ,
Layout  ,
SwizzleLayoutNode   
)

The documentation for this class was generated from the following file: